Preferred Label : perylene;
MeSH definition : A 20-carbon dibenz(de,kl)anthracene that can be viewed as a naphthalene fused to a
phenalene or as dinaphthalene. It is used as fluorescent lipid probe in the cytochemistry
of membranes and is a polycyclic hydrocarbon pollutant in soil and water. Derivatives
may be carcinogenic.;
